Creative Ideas for Empty Space in Dining Room: Transforming Unused Areas into Functional Spaces
Empty spaces in a dining room can often feel neglected, but they offer a wonderful opportunity for creativity and functionality. Whether it’s a corner that needs a special touch or a wall that could use some decoration, here are some innovative ideas to help you utilize those spaces effectively.
1. Create a Cozy Reading Nook
If you have a corner in your dining area that feels empty, consider turning it into a cozy reading nook. Add a comfortable chair, a small side table, and a bookshelf or a few decorative shelves. This not only utilizes the space but also provides a relaxing spot for guests to enjoy a book while waiting for dinner.
2. Incorporate a Bar Cart
What better way to fill an empty space than with a stylish bar cart? This can serve as a decorative piece and functional storage for drinks and glassware. Choose a cart that complements your dining room decor, and don't forget to style it with colorful bottles and unique glasses!
3. Add a Statement Art Piece
Utilizing wall space is essential in a dining room. Consider hanging a large piece of artwork or a gallery wall of smaller framed photos to add personality and interest. This not only fills the empty wall but also sparks conversation among diners.
4. Use a Decorative Rug
Placing a decorative rug under the dining table can define the space and add warmth. It can also help to visually connect different areas of the room. Choose a rug that complements your dining room's color scheme for a cohesive look.
5. Incorporate Plants or Greenery
Bringing in plants can liven up any empty area. Use tall potted plants in corners or smaller plants on shelves or the table. This not only fills the space but also enhances the air quality and adds a sense of tranquility to your dining experience.
FAQ
What are some budget-friendly ways to fill empty dining room space? You can use DIY projects like creating your own artwork, repurposing furniture, or using plants from your garden.
How can I make my dining room feel more inviting? Adding personal touches such as family photos, warm lighting, and cozy textiles can make the space feel more welcoming.
